===Radio===<!-- This section is linked from [[Mutual Broadcasting System]] --> On radio, Charlie Chan was heard in several different series on three networks (the [[Blue Network|NBC Blue Network]], [[Mutual Broadcasting System|Mutual]], and ABC) between 1932 and 1948 for the 20th Century Fox Radio Service.<ref>Huang, Yunte; ''Charlie Chan: The Untold Story of the Honorable Detective and His Rendezvous with American History'', pp. 265β266; W. W. Norton & Company, 15 August 2011</ref> [[Walter Connolly]] initially portrayed Chan on Esso Oil's ''Five Star Theater'', which serialized adaptations of Biggers novels.<ref>{{cite book|title=On the Air: The Encyclopedia of Old-Time Radio|last=Dunning|first=John|year=1998|publisher=Oxford University Press|isbn=9780195076783|url=https://books.google.com/books?id=Fi5wPDBiGfMC&dq=%22Charlie+Chan+mystery%22&pg=PA149|page=149 }}</ref> [[Ed Begley]], Sr. had the title role in N.B.C.'s ''The Adventures of Charlie Chan'' (1944β45), followed by [[Santos Ortega]] (1947β48). Leon Janney and Rodney Jacobs were heard as Lee Chan, Number One Son, and Dorian St. George was the announcer.<ref>Cox (2002), 9.</ref> ''Radio Life'' magazine described Begley's Chan as "a good radio match for Sidney Toler's beloved film enactment."<ref>Dunning, op. cit., [https://books.google.com/books?id=Fi5wPDBiGfMC&dq=%22a+good+radio+match+for+Sidney+Toler's%22+%22film+enactment%22&pg=PA149 (Quote): p. 149]</ref>
